Top indie star Shane Strickland is possibly headed to NXT in January. That’s the belief among several sources that spoke to PWInsider. WWE is expected to announce several new signings to NXT in January. It was also reported in August that Strickland was someone who WWE was interested in signing.
Strickland will also reportedly be done with Major League Wrestling next month, according to PWInsider. His last scheduled appearance for them will be their TV tapings in Miami on December 13 and 14. Strickland is a former MLW Heavyweight Champion. At the Chicago MLW TV tapings last week, Strickland lost his match then cut a storyline promo saying he was tired of being screwed by MLW founder Court Bauer, then appeared to threaten to quit the promotion before his mic was “cut.”
Strickland also wrestles for EVOLVE and his time there also appears to be winding down. He just dropped the EVOLVE Championship to Fabian Aichner a couple of weeks ago, then lost to Kassius Ohno last week.
He’s also a former CZW Champion and wrestles in Lucha Underground as Killshot.
